Output 683520b6e72b40df59972a31b2743f7c1e2b17b5c79f93133cb56183896c1efc:6

value
662923
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 aa9a6adbb1a8377e631ac3029cc5986076a7bf14 OP_EQUALVERIFY OP_CHECKSIG
address
1GZ4riqGBNYm2RaAYyaTUJFQxDkJqQTNf2
transaction
683520b6e72b40df59972a31b2743f7c1e2b17b5c79f93133cb56183896c1efc
spent
true